2. Cultivation technology of loquat tree

1. Fertilization and fruit harvesting: Loquat fruits should be harvested in time after they are ripe. A lot of nutrients are consumed during the fruiting period. After harvesting, top dressing must be applied in time to replenish the consumed nutrients. Fertilizers can be organic fertilizers and compound fertilizers. 1000-1500 kg of farm manure, 50 kg of quick-acting compound fertilizer, and 100-150 kg of cake fertilizer can be applied per mu. The method of applying the fertilizer can be done in a ring ditch and should be completed within one week after harvesting the fruits. Watering should also be done in time to promote faster absorption of nutrients.

2. Summer pruning: Summer pruning must be based on ventilation and light transmission to enhance tree vigor. Overlapping branches, dead branches, diseased and insect-infested branches, and crossed branches should be cut off, and fruiting branches should be shortened. Weak fruiting branches should be renewed, and spring shoots and side branches should be sprouted. The overgrown branches should be thinned out as appropriate according to the space available in the crown.

3. Disease and pest control: Loquat trees are susceptible to rot. Once discovered, scrape off the lesions in time and apply 2% agricultural antibiotic 10-20 times diluted or 5% fungicide 30~50 times diluted to the lesions. In addition, we must enhance tree vigor and increase fertilizer and water management. Also pay attention to the prevention and control of leaf spot disease, spray fungicides in advance to prevent it, and use medication in time during the disease period. You can choose 800 times diluted 50% carbendazim wettable powder for spraying.
